    In this clip, Rickey Bell talked about some of the rougher patches during his time in New Edition. He broke down the fallout between the group and Bobby Brown and detailed some of the notable mixups that occurred while on tour. He recalls one instance in particular where he had to confront Bobby about behavior. Rickey Bell explained how the group eventually voted Bobby out of New Edition and how his drug habit became more prominent.
